ICHCA conference on cybersecurity

Spain, Las Palmas - 2-6 October 2017
ICHCA conference on cybersecurity ICHCA will use its 65th anniversary conference in October to tackle risks to the cyber and physical security of the global cargo chain

Following the Petya attack in June, one of the biggest cyber-attacks ever experienced in global shipping which crippled A.P. Moller-Maersk's computer systems worldwide for 5 days, the need to protect against both cyber and physical threats to critical maritime infrastructures has been topmost on the minds of many in the cargo handling industry. Responding to this, ICHCA International, the voice of global cargo handling, has picked issues surrounding security as one of five key areas for focused discussions at its
65th anniversary event which takes place in Las Palmas, Gran Canaria, 2-6 October 2017.


Part of ICHCA's #makeitsecure campaign, the Physical and Cyber Security session on Day 2 of the ICHCA Conference will feature a presentation from Rafael Company, R&D Project Manager, Valenciaport Foundation who will present the SAURON project (Scalable multidimensional situation awareness solution for protecting European ports) which aims to keep ports secure by taking a holistic view of critical infrastructures.
